Minjae Lee is a scholar working on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, Artificial Intelligence and Automotive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Minjae Lee has authored 16 papers receiving a total of 318 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, 5 papers in Artificial Intelligence and 3 papers in Automotive Engineering. Recurrent topics in Minjae Lee's work include Advanced Neural Network Applications (3 papers), Speech Recognition and Synthesis (3 papers) and Speech and Audio Processing (2 papers). Minjae Lee is often cited by papers focused on Advanced Neural Network Applications (3 papers), Speech Recognition and Synthesis (3 papers) and Speech and Audio Processing (2 papers). Minjae Lee collaborates with scholars based in South Korea and United States. Minjae Lee's co-authors include Joon Son Chung, Soyeon Choe, Jaesung Huh, Sunghwan Jung, Bong‐Jin Lee, Seongkyu Mun, Bo Zhu, Ronald Fedkiw, Ken Museth and Seoung Bum Kim and has published in prestigious journals such as Sensors, ACM Transactions on Graphics and Information Sciences.
